Exponential Function Manipulation presentations available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ive concept explanation and visual learning experiences that guide students through the complex processes of transforming, combining, and analyzing exponential functions. These structured instructional resources focus on developing critical mathematical skills including function composition, inverse operations, parameter adjustments, and graphical transformations of exponential models. Students engage with visual representations that demonstrate how changes in base values, exponents, and coefficients affect exponential function behavior, while building proficiency in manipulating these functions to solve real-world problems involving growth and decay scenarios. The presentations emphasize both algebraic manipulation techniques and conceptual understanding of exponential relationships across various mathematical contexts.
